Tournament play will be governed by NCAA Rules as modified according to NIRSA National Soccer Championships Rules of Play (2022 Rules link)
Summary (see link for complete document)
40-minute halves
Home team in light jerseys
Pool play tie = draw. Elimination play tie = 15-minute sudden victory then kicks from the mark.
Substitution rules
Allowed during goal kicks (by either team), own throw-in, own corner kick, for an injured player (one for one), for a yellow card (one for one) although not mandatory, and after a goal has been scored
Initiated by team in possession
Wait at half-way line
Sideline/Subs in colored jersey/vest to distinguish from field players
Personnel
25 player maximum
3 coach & 1 athletic trainer maximum

Teams will be awarded points on the following basis:
Three (3) points for each Win
One (1) points for each Tie
Zero (0) points for each Loss
In the event of a tie in points at the end of pool play, the team(s) to advance will be determined as follows:
The winner in head to head competition.
High point differential (goals scored minus goals allowed) - max of 5 per match.
Most goals for.
Fewest goals against.
Most total wins.
Most shutouts.
If a tie still exists after steps 1 through 5, NCAA Penalty Kick procedures will be taken fifteen (15) minutes prior to the scheduled start of the appropriate game.
If a three-way tie exists within a bracket after steps 1 through 5, a three-way coin flip will be conducted. The teams that tie in the coin flip will compete in NCAA Penalty Kicks to eliminate one team prior to proceeding to NCAA Penalty Kicks with the third team. The coin flip and time of the NCAA Penalty Kicks will be determined at the fields.
